AMD Ryzen 5 7600X 6-Core

The AMD Ryzen 5 7600X 6-Core is a 6 core and 12 thread processor configuration with 4.7GHz clock speed. The AMD Ryzen 5 7600X 6-Core is a "Zen 4" processor. Some of the prominent capabilities of the processor include SSE 4.2 + AVX + AVX2 + AES + VAES + AMD SVM + FMA + RdRand + FSGSBASE + BMI2 + AVX-512 + AVX-512 VNNI / DL-BOOST + AVX-512 BFloat16. This processor has been found on OpenBenchmarking.org since Q4'2022 and found in approximately 7,288 results on OpenBenchmarking.org.
